Your photo… starts dancing. Upload a photo, pick a dance, and get a short video that feels alive. No waiting around — generation runs in the background. Close the app, come back later, and your video is ready. Use built-in templates or upload your own motion for more creative freedom. Works with any kind of input — from fun and casual to more expressive ideas.

Hey everyone 👋
I built DanceMe as a small, focused tool to turn photos into short dance videos — without friction.
The goal was simple:
• pick a motion
• upload a photo
• get a result that actually feels alive
Instead of forcing real-time generation, I designed it more like a render:
you start it, close the app, and come back when it’s ready.
This allowed me to push for better quality while keeping the experience simple.
You can also bring your own dance clip and reuse its motion, which opens up a lot of creative use cases.
